Maintaining Compliance and Safeguarding Standards

Recruiting care staff involves far more than checking a CV and holding an interview. Employers must verify DBS status, references, right to work, and professional registration to meet safeguarding and regulatory standards. Failures in these checks can lead to serious legal, financial, and reputational consequences for your business. Aroha Staffing embeds compliance into every stage of the recruitment journey so that your organisation remains protected. Our structured process gives you auditable records and peace of mind that each candidate has been assessed responsibly.
